Suning opens up online marketplace

Suning is to open a marketplace enabling individuals and small businesses to sell their products online.

The Chinese home appliance retailer plans to make the marketplace live in September.

It says the marketplace is its strategy to boost e-commerce business.

“The open market will maximise the use of our company’s own resources, including our data, logistic systems and even the large network of our own stores,” said vice chairman Sun Weimin.

Suning’s e-commerce business grew 101 per cent to 10.6 billion yuan ($1.73 billion) in the first half.

Suning also operates around 1700 bricks-and-mortar stores across China, a network it plans to expand to 3500 by 2020.
